This study aims to evaluate the immediate hemodynamic effects of transcutaneous electrical nerve stimulation (TENS) on the popliteal artery and vein. Vascular issues like PAOD and DVT are common in patients with diabetes, obesity, or immobility due to increased resistance and reduced blood flow. Traditional treatments (medication or surgery) are not always feasible, prompting interest in TENS as an alternative. Although primarily used for pain relief, TENS may enhance blood flow. This research compares different stimulation frequencies (80 Hz vs. 4 Hz) and sites (gastrocnemius muscle vs. thoracolumbar sympathetic ganglia) to identify the most effective configuration.
